Queen Maud University College of Early Childhood Education (QMUC) is a private university college established as an independent foundation within the Norwegian State Church: It is, located in the city of Trondheim, Norway. The college has since 1947 been educating teachers in the field of early childhood education (training preschool teachers).
The main aim of the college is to train pre-school teachers, leading to Bachelor in Early Childhood Education and Care. Furthermore the aim is to offer postgraduate courses in different topics, up to 1st degree level (BA). In co-operation with the Norwegian University of Science and Technology in Trondheim, QMUC offers specialization in Early Childhood Education up to Graduate degree level (MA).
